Old Gods is a series of illustrations about Finnish wildlife and the myths and beliefs related to different animals. The ancient Finnish worldview has many animistic features, one of the most prominent being the belief that humans are kin to other animals. Some animals were believed to be so close to humans that transmigration of the soul was possible. For this and many other reasons animals were respected, some even worshipped, and they were believed to possess spiritual power.

In this series I explore the mystical nature of the most important animals in Finnish folklore. Each animal is portrayed in a way an ancient Finn could have seen them.
